An Advanced Certificate in Child and Adolescent Social Anxiety equips professionals with specialized knowledge and skills to effectively address the unique challenges faced by young people struggling with social anxiety. This intensive program focuses on evidence-based therapeutic interventions and provides practical tools for assessment and treatment planning.
Learning outcomes include a comprehensive understanding of the developmental aspects of social anxiety in children and adolescents, mastery of various therapeutic approaches including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T), and the ability to collaborate effectively with families and other professionals involved in the child's care. Participants will also gain experience in conducting thorough assessments, developing individualized treatment plans, and monitoring progress.
The duration of the certificate program typically varies, ranging from several months to a year, depending on the institution and the intensity of the coursework. The program often includes a combination of online modules, practical workshops, and supervised clinical experiences, ensuring a blended learning approach.

An Advanced Certificate in Child and Adolescent Social Anxiety is increasingly significant in today's UK market. The rising prevalence of anxiety disorders in young people necessitates specialized professionals equipped to provide effective support. According to the NHS, approximately one in eight children and young people aged 5-19 have a diagnosable mental health disorder, with anxiety disorders being particularly prevalent. This translates into a substantial need for trained professionals who can effectively intervene and support young individuals facing social anxiety challenges.
